Output 626a1e22bda4959c04a962e050975df8771ca20f6c65d49e652665302e6440b6: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2e4da65dc56254718a3722ce92d468f244c2895 OP_EQUAL
address
ABfNiffY6nDXUa9JkqBsJvUuKYbihWcYQE
transaction
626a1e22bda4959c04a962e050975df8771ca20f6c65d49e652665302e6440b6